International Women’s Day 2007

Today I launch my blog on women in leadership - Women leading the Future. In my work I engage with both men and women. I am, however, as a woman passionate about and committed to, enhancing women’s opportunities to make a difference in their workplaces and in society. I want this blog to generate a global conversation around the achievements – both large and small - of women leaders and those aspiring towards leadership. As well, I want us to share with one another the very specific challenges women face as they consider and attempt the journey along the road to leadership today. Through that dialogue I hope we will together find pro-active ways to meet those challenges.

To celebrate International Women’s Day 2007, I produced a newsletter on Women in Leadership. It was the response to the issues raised there that motivated me to start this blog as a way of continuing the conversation it initiated.

Say Thank-You and Make the World A Better Place.

We live our lives on a frantic freeway, always racing, never time to stop. It's a 7 day working week nowadays. Most of us in two adult families are both working. Those who have families live a second full-on life with their kids after work because they are involved in many activities outside their school day as well. The parents race them around until 8 p.m. at night to all those activities. We are preparing them well for the rat race of life today.

When I was operating my counselling and psychotherapy practice and doing a lot of relationship counselling, one of the main "remedies" for putting life back into relationships that were dying was to encourage couples to cut back on the number of activities their children were involved in that actually took them away from one another and to do things together as a family at home. Many couples rarely saw one another long enough in any week to have anything resembling a quality conversation together.I am sure the situation is much the same today - if not worse.

Empowering Women on International Women's Day 2008

Happy International Women’s Day 2008! I realise I’m a day late, but I hope you’ll believe me when I tell you that I was celebrating yesterday. In fact, because IWD was on a Saturday here in Australia, the celebrations took place on almost every day of the past week.

What a year it has been for the women of Australia. There are a number of events that have happened this year that make me feel especially good about being a woman in Australia. They have strengthened my identity as a woman and affirmed it. In fact these things have given me something to identify with that fits with my image of womanhood in 2008. I have confidence that there are other women leaders out there working to make the sort of difference I also am wanting to make.

1. There was the election of the Rudd Labor government and everything that   came with that for women.

2. There was  the media attention given to the Victorian Chief Commissioner of Police, Christine Nixon’s leadership style as she manages the cultural transformation of the Victorian Police Force.

3. There was the celebration of the centenary of Women’s Suffrage in Victoria.
